How Long Will It Take a Postcard To Reach The U.S.?
The Indonesia Postal Service (Pos Indonesia) was founded in 1906 and reorganized by government decree in 1995. Service is cheap but slow. It takes about two weeks for a postcard from Bali to reach its US destination. Every sizable town has a post office (Kantor Pos). There are also postal centers in tourist areas that offer postal services and longer operating hours.

For package delivery, DHL, UPS, and FedEx operate on Bali. These companies are faster and reliable but expensive in comparison to Pos Indonesia.
